  • steam vs itch.io
    With Steam you get 70% of the money you make from your game, and it costs $100 to put your game on the platform. But you get stuff like Steam Networking, VAC, Steam Achievements, etc. You might also get more sales if you put your game on Steam. With itch.io however, you get 100% of the money you make, and it's free to put your game on the platform. The problem is you will get less players than if you were to put... Source: over 2 years ago
